Sidecar Social has opened its second social dining experience at The Star in Frisco. We are looking to build a team of energetic, experienced and polished hospitality professionals who exceed expectations of our guests, our employees, and our company, and are comfortable leading in busy, fun environments.
Sidecar Social combines craft cocktails, scratch-kitchen plates, an enormous patio, live music, private karaoke, classic gaming activities like pop-a-shot, foosball, darts, cornhole, and live sports on 18-foot screens.
It’s the newest concept from a fast-growing company that owns BoomerJack's Grill, a chain of casual sports bar restaurants, and live music venue Bedford Ice House.
